v3.25.1
Securities - Amortized Cost and Fair Value of Debt Securities (Details) - USD ($)
$ in Thousands
Mar. 31, 2025
Dec. 31, 2024
Debt Securities, Available-for-sale [Line Items]    
Amortized Cost $ 1,064,347 $ 1,058,154
Gross Unrealized Gains 3,372 990
Gross Unrealized Losses (57,769) (72,729)
Fair Value 1,009,950 986,415
Interest receivable 3,400 3,700
U.S. Treasury securities    
Debt Securities, Available-for-sale [Line Items]    
Amortized Cost 96,881 97,045
Gross Unrealized Gains 55 0
Gross Unrealized Losses (3,331) (4,277)
Fair Value 93,605 92,768
Obligations of U.S. government corporations and agencies    
Debt Securities, Available-for-sale [Line Items]    
Amortized Cost 10,239 15,260
Gross Unrealized Gains 0 0
Gross Unrealized Losses (112) (189)
Fair Value 10,127 15,071
Collateralized mortgage obligations of U.S. government corporations and agencies    
Debt Securities, Available-for-sale [Line Items]    
Amortized Cost 686,862 643,690
Gross Unrealized Gains 2,389 872
Gross Unrealized Losses (40,433) (48,278)
Fair Value 648,818 596,284
Residential mortgage-backed securities of U.S. government corporations and agencies    
Debt Securities, Available-for-sale [Line Items]    
Amortized Cost 39,156 40,109
Gross Unrealized Gains 5 3
Gross Unrealized Losses (6,018) (6,905)
Fair Value 33,143 33,207
Commercial mortgage-backed securities of U.S. government corporations and agencies    
Debt Securities, Available-for-sale [Line Items]    
Amortized Cost 226,228 237,270
Gross Unrealized Gains 923 115
Gross Unrealized Losses (7,866) (12,587)
Fair Value 219,285 224,798
Obligations of states and political subdivisions    
Debt Securities, Available-for-sale [Line Items]    
Amortized Cost 4,981 24,780
Gross Unrealized Gains 0 0
Gross Unrealized Losses (9) (493)
Fair Value $ 4,972 $ 24,287